site stats

Binary search tree tester methods

WebApr 15, 2024 · Clustering is regarded as one of the most difficult tasks due to the large search space that must be explored. Feature selection aims to reduce the dimensionality of data, thereby contributing to further processing. The feature subset achieved by any feature selection method should enhance classification accuracy by removing redundant … WebQuestion: Create a binary search tree class named BST that stores generics with the methods shown below. Write a test program that thoroughly tests your binary search tree implementation. boolean add( E item ) adds item to the tree returns true if add was successful E find ( E target ) finds target in the tree returns the item found or null, if not …

CVPR2024_玖138的博客-CSDN博客

WebThe reason binary-search trees are important is that the following operations can be implemented efficiently using a BST: insert a key value determine whether a key value is in the tree remove a key value from the tree print all of the key values in sorted order TEST YOURSELF #1 Question 1:Which of the following binary trees are BSTs? WebIf the tree is empty when the method is called, the method should return -1. Your method should assume that the tree is a binary search tree. Important: Your deleteMax() method … how to sew a hem in pants https://prediabetglobal.com

Traversing Trees with Iterators - Old Dominion University

WebData Structure - Binary Search Tree. A Binary Search Tree (BST) is a tree in which all the nodes follow the below-mentioned properties −. The value of the key of the left sub-tree is … WebDec 7, 2024 · We create a TreeP Class to implement an abstract data type called binary search tree, which includes a NodeP root variable for the first element to be inserted. We need to implement an insert... WebNov 16, 2024 · Breadth first search is an algorithm used to traverse a BST. It begins at the root node and travels in a lateral manner (side to side), searching for the desired node. … how to sew a hem on a dress

Implementing a Binary Tree in Java Baeldung

Category:Lab: Binary Search Trees

Tags:Binary search tree tester methods

Binary search tree tester methods

bitarray-binary - Python Package Health Analysis Snyk

WebThe code also contains methods to get the height, width, number of leaves, and number of levels of the tree. There is also a method to check if the tree is balanced, which means that the difference between the left and right sides of the tree is no more than one. Finally, the code contains methods to get the lowest and highest values in the ... WebMethod. Take a look at the provided code skeleton of BinarySearchTreeMethods.java in the src folder and make sure you understand it. You will notice that the main program makes …

Binary search tree tester methods

Did you know?

WebThe BinarySearchTree class has a reference to the TreeNode that is the root of the binary search tree. In most cases the external methods defined in the outer class simply check to see if the tree is empty. WebSeveral standard methods have been implemented as discussed in class, but are not shown below. Complete the implementation of the method getMaximum () which must return the value of the largest key in the binary search tree, by filling in the blanks. public class BinarySearchTree ,V> { private static class Node

WebBinary search tree is a data structure that quickly allows us to maintain a sorted list of numbers. It is called a binary tree because each tree node has a maximum of two … WebNov 17, 2024 · Big Data classification has recently received a great deal of attention due to the main properties of Big Data, which are volume, variety, and velocity. The furthest-pair-based binary search tree (FPBST) shows a great potential for Big Data classification. This work attempts to improve the performance the FPBST in terms of computation time, …

WebJun 3, 2024 · A binary tree is a recursive data structure where each node can have 2 children at most. A common type of binary tree is a binary search tree, in which every node has a … WebAll methods are implemented and return correct results 30 points The algorithms in each method are at most O(NlogN) 30 points A test class that tests the public methods and …

WebSep 22, 2024 · A binary search tree ( BST) is a sorted binary tree, where we can easily search for any key using the binary search algorithm. To sort the BST, it has to have the following properties: The node's left subtree contains only a key that's smaller than the node's key. Scope This article tells about the working of the Binary search tree.

WebFeb 13, 2024 · A binary Search Tree is a node-based binary tree data structure which has the following properties: The left subtree of a node contains only nodes with keys lesser than the node’s key. The right … noticias hoy 31WebFeb 28, 2024 · Implementation of a Binary Search There are two forms of binary search implementation: Iterative and Recursive Methods. The most significant difference between the two methods is the Recursive Method has an O (logN) space complexity, while the Iterative Method uses O (1). noticias hoy 3noticias hoy 32WebIf the tree is empty when the method is called, the method should return -1. Your method should assume that the tree is a binary search tree. Important: Your deleteMax() method may not call any of the other LinkedTree methods (including the delete() method), and it may not use any helper methods. Rather, this method must take all of the ... how to sew a hem on jeansWebJan 22, 2015 · Binary Search Trees (BST) explained in animated demo with insert, delete and find operations, traversal, and tree terminology. Python: Binary Search Tree - BST Joe James 37K … how to sew a hem on jeans by handWebFeb 12, 2024 · I have implemented a binary search tree. Most of my test in JUNIT test is going through, including these two. I have implementedleavesIsCorrectWhenTreeIsPerfect () and insertValuesInAscendingOrderIncrementsHeight (). Both of these test goes through, however i do not know if it is correctly written based on what their description is asking. noticias hoy 30WebAug 23, 2024 · Method find takes the search key as an explicit parameter and its BST as an implicit parameter, and returns the record that matches the key. However, the find operation is most easily implemented as a recursive function whose parameters are the root of a subtree and the search key. how to sew a hem on knit fabric